The Sphinx website provides details on doing this. -Building PDF requires a full Latex install. +ReST is the Re-Structed-Text format. It is a simple markup language that allows +us to create quality documentaion. It is flexible and powerful however do not +attempt to train it to create a specific format. You need to test any new way +of present something on all output formats. What may look great in one format +may not translate with the same clarity to another output format. + +The RTEMS Documentation output formats are: + + HTML - Multi-page HTML with files in a single directory per manual. + PDF - Single PDF per manual. + SIngle HTML - Single HTML, one file per manual. + +Host Setup +---------- + +HTML builds directly with Sphinx, PDF requires a full Latex install, and +building a Single HTML page requires the 'inliner' tool. + +Please add your host as you set it up. + +FreeBSD +~~~~~~~ + +Sphinx: + # pkg install py27-sphinx + +PDF: + # pkg install texlive-full + +Single HTML: + # pkg install npm + # npm install -g inliner Building -------- To build enter in the top directory: - $ ./waf configure + $ ./waf configure [--pdf] [--singlehtml] [--prefix] $ ./waf -PDF output can be built without needing to configure again: - - $ ./waf --pdf +The '--pdf' and '--singlehtml' options can be added to build those output +formats.
